I was sitting in Elders quorum with Elder Bishara so he could translate for the deaf men while his companion went with Elder Shiday to translate for the deaf women in Relief society. We were on those crappy metal chairs, the kind motivate you to get to Sacrament meeting early, the kind that you slip off if you move too quickly.
The Bishop aggressively sat down next to me but thanks to the slip factor of the chairs he slid so his shoulder was touching mine. I was a little concerned. He said that a member from Burleson was requesting a blessing for her non-member friend in the hospital.
Let me tell y'all that Elder Shiday and I are hospital pros now we've been there so much for Elder Shidays frail body and also for other people's blessings that people have kind of just come to accept us as regulars like in the hood.
So we jumped at the chance to go back to the hospital.
We got in the hospital elevator with 2 other people who were going to the same floor we were, they asked what we were doing and I explained we were giving a blessing to someone and the guy told us he knew who we represented because he currently lived in Salt Lake City and we later found out he worked at Snowbird. He originally thought it was his dad who had requested the blessing but when he found out we were going to someone else he asked if we would also give his dad a blessing. We gave the first blessing without incident and then we went to go see this guy and his dad.
We walked into the room and we saw a frail bearded man with his son and two other women one who was in the elevator with us and I assume was the bearded guy's daughter, and another woman whom I assume was his wife. We later found out the guy's name was Roy.
Things were looking pretty grim, Roy was slightly out of it, he kept telling his wife to pull the plug his son was mocking him but because apparently some other guys from another church tried giving him a blessing but he wouldn't have it. The daughter however actively tried to calm her father down so we could administer the blessing. Roy kept talking to us asking questions like what country Elder Shiday was from and what city I was from. Then he asked if we were "integrated" but Elder Shiday didnt know what that meant so bullet slightly dodged.
The daughter grabbed us and begged us to give him the blessing so Elder Shiday pulled out his oil and Roy asked, "Is that your magic charm? Are you going to do your African magic?"
The son tried to film the blessing but we told him "nope, not today" and when Elder Shiday anointed Roy said, "don't get that in my eyes."
During the actual ordinance and blessing though everyone was dead silent. And at the end Roy still wasn't speaking. He just grabbed our hands and said, "Thank you, really thank you." Everyone else was speechless, "You got him to shut up for that long?" The son said flabbergasted. Apparently Roy has never been quiet. They sincerely thanked us and we went on our way.
It was super cool to see how even those who don't quite understand what we do can feel the power of the priesthood.
